KEY FEATURES

1. Off grid hybrid solar inverter SUB 1.5/3/3.2/5/5.5KW ,PF=1
2. 
3 in 1 design , Inverter + MPPT controller + AC Charger
3. Solar,Grid and Battery Energy complement each other,priority selectable 
4. Working without battery during daytime 
5. High efficiency sine wave output,Minimal self-consumption
6. Wide MPPT range 120Vdc--450Vdc, 80 or 100A adjustable
7. Intelligent 3 stage AC battery charger,60 or 80A adjustable 
8. Surge Twice the rated power for 5 seconds
9. Monitor, troubleshoot, or communication with USB/RS232
10. Wifi Module option for App display Function
11. SB sereis without AC Charger
12. option GRPS kit / GPRS plug / GPRS Rtu

output working Mode utility power prioritydefault. Utility power priority, Solar and battery as backup when utility power not available  
Solar priority(SUB Mode)solar power priority, utility power supplement to load when solar power is not enough , utility not available, battery supplement to load. Working on daytime while No Bat
SBU prioritySolar power priority, When Solar power is not enough,battery to supplement.when battery power is not enough , utility power to load. Working on daytime while No Bat
